    Abstract: A door assembly is provided that includes integral impact regions that obviate the need for a separate impact beam. The door assembly includes an outer panel and an inner panel, operably connected to the outer panel so that a compartment is formed therebetween. At least one hardware-mounting surface is integrally formed from the inner panel and extends towards the outer panel. Each of the hardware mounting surfaces is operable to mount a hardware component between the inner and outer panels. At least one integrally-formed impact region is provided on the inner panel that is operable to strengthen the door assembly and increase its intrusion resistance of the vehicle door during a collision. The inner panel has substantially no large access openings that would be deleterious to impact resistance and substantially seals the vehicle passenger compartment from the external environment. The at least one impact region is also displaced at least as far away from the outer panel as the at least one hardware mounting surface.

    Abstract: In a block and tackle window balance, the balance shoe holds and upwardly biases the terminal connector in a mounted position. A biasing element of the shoe maintains the terminal connector in a pocket of the shoe during operation of the balance. The terminal connector is prevented from laterally exiting the pocket in the mounted position by a widened portion on the terminal connector and a locating surface extending from the shoe toward the pocket. Manually pressing down on the biasing element or the terminal connector itself to lower the terminal connector in the pocket until the widened portion clears the locating surface allows lateral removal of the terminal connector from the pocket. During operation of the balance, however, the terminal connector does not experience a sufficient downward force to overcome the upward bias such that the widened portion never clears the locating surface.

    Abstract: A power closure actuator especially suitable for use in powering various automotive closure devices. The actuator includes a brushless pancake electric motor having an output shaft; a sun gear on the output shaft; a plurality of compound planet gears each having a large diameter lower portion meshingly engaging the sun gear and a small diameter upper portion; a ring gear surrounding and meshingly engaging the small diameter upper portions of the planet gears, and a cable drum splined to the ring gear. A mounting plate positioned in overlying confronting relation to the flat upper face of the motor mounts a plurality of planet shafts extending upwardly from the mounting plate in circumferentially spaced relation to the motor output shaft with one of the compound planet gears journaled on each planet shaft.

    Abstract: A cost-reduced, downsized automatic opening/closing apparatus for vehicle is achieved by reducing the number of components thereof. A case of a driving unit is provided with a drum housing portion, and a driving drum is rotatably accommodated in the drum housing portion. An electric motor is attached to the case, and the driving drum is driven for rotation by the electric motor. A cable connected to a sliding door is wound around the driving drum. By rotation of the driving drum, the sliding door is opened and closed as being drawn by the cable. The case is provided with a substrate housing portion integrally with the drum housing portion, and a control substrate for controlling an operation of the electric motor is accommodated in the substrate housing portion.

    Abstract: A multi-level window shutter has a shutter frame movably supporting at least one first level external shutter panel via an external panel opening mechanism mounted on the shutter frame. The external panel movably supports at least one second level internal shutter panel via an internal panel opening mechanism mounted on the external panel and connected to the shutter frame and to the internal panel for simultaneous displacement of the internal panel upon displacement of the external panel relative to the shutter frame. The panels move between a closed position in which they are in a side-by-side configuration relative to one another in spaced apart parallel planes and an open position in which they are in an over-one-another configuration relative to each other in the spaced apart parallel planes.
